We are 16 days into Ramadan and other than lights on our street I don't notice to much of a change. The fasting is from dawn to dusk and I don't know how they do it. The hours at most shops have changed so that they close earlier, but people are still working outside and you know they have to be thirsty. You don't want to be on the road from about 3-5 because these tired hungry thirsty people are trying to get home, and it is crazy on the road even when its not Ramadan.
